Multiple anion...π interactions in tris(1,10-phenanthroline-κ2N,N′)iron(II) bis[1,1,3,3-tetracyano-2-(2-hydroxyethyl)propenide] monohydrate

Abstract: In the ionic structure of the title compound, [Fe(C12H8N2)3](C9H5N4O2)2·H2O, the octahedral tris-chelate [Fe(phen)3](2+) dications [Fe-N = 1.9647 (14)-1.9769 (14) Å; phen is 1,10-phenathroline] afford one-dimensional chains by a series of slipped π-π stacking interactions [centroid-to-centroid distances = 3.792 (3) and 3.939 (3) Å]. “…The shorter C-CN bonds and the longer C-N bonds involving atoms C411 and C412 are associated with the strong and nearly linear O-HÁ Á ÁN hydrogen bonds which have atoms N411 and N412 as the acceptors (Table 3); by contrast, the N atoms at the other end of the anion, atoms N431 and N432, are involved only in the weaker C-HÁ Á ÁN hydrogen bonds. As usually observed in anions of this type (Setifi, Domasevitch et al, 2013;, 2014Setifi, Lehchili et al, 2014), the two -C(CN) 2 units in the anion of compound (I) are rotated, in conrotatory fashion, out of the plane of the central propenide fragment. The dihedral angles between the central C 3 unit and the -C(CN) 2 units based on atoms C41 and C43 are 13.9 (4) and 26.1 (3) , respectively.…”

“…In this respect, (I) may be contrasted with the structure of monohydrate (III) (Setifi, Domasevitch et al, 2013) (see Scheme 1), where the anion contains a 2-hydroxyethoxy substituent rather than the simple ethoxy substituent found in compounds (I) and (II) [although (III) was inadvertently named in the original report as a 2-hydroxyethyl derivative]. In the structure of compound (III), multiple -stacking interactions links the cations into chains, along which cations of Á and à configurations alternate; however, significant -stacking interactions are absent from the structure of compound (II).…”
